Antoine Vestier

Antoine Vestier was a French miniaturist and portrait painter, celebrated for his detailed and expressive artworks. Antoine Vestier honed his skills under Jean-Baptiste Pierre before making his mark at the Salon de la Correspondance in Paris. His admission to the Académie Royale de Peinture et de Sculpture in 1785, following his morceau de réception, a portrait of Gabriel François Doyen, underscored his prowess in the art world. Vestier's clientele included notable figures such as the royal cabinet-maker Jean Henri Riesener and the fusilier Jean Thurel, illustrating the breadth of his subjects from various walks of life.

Antoine Vestier's oeuvre is renowned for its intricate depiction of his sitters alongside their personal attributes, capturing the essence of the 18th-century French elite. His works, including the portraits of Nicolas-Guy Brenet and the Chevalier of Malta, showcase his ability to blend meticulous detail with emotional depth. The Musée de Versailles, musée Carnavalet, musée du Louvre, and Dijon's musée des beaux-arts house some of his significant works, highlighting his contribution to French art history.

His legacy extends through his daughter, Marie-Nicole Vestier, who followed in her father's footsteps as a portraitist. Antoine Vestier's mastery across painting, drawing, and the art of miniature painting made him a sought-after artist among musicians and high society, illustrating his versatile talent and the high regard in which he was held.

For art collectors and experts, Vestier's paintings offer a glimpse into the sophistication and elegance of 18th-century French society, making his works valuable both historically and aesthetically. His ability to capture the nuanced personalities of his subjects renders his portraits not only as pieces of art but also as historical documents of his time.

Date and place of birt:27 april 1740, Avallon, France
Date and place of death:24 december 1824, Paris, France
Nationality:France
Period of activity: XVIII, XIX century
Specialization:Artist, Genre painter, Painter, Portraitist
Genre:Portrait
Art style:Academism
